Tom Condies Creek
Tom Condies Creek is a stream in Morgan, Utah and has an elevation of 5,492 feet. Tom Condies Creek is situated nearby to the hamlet Croydon.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Croydon is an unincorporated community in northeastern Morgan County, Utah, United States. It is part of the Ogden–Clearfield, Utah Metropolitan Statistical Area. Croydon is situated 3½ miles southwest of Tom Condies Creek.
